While the Lexus IS 350 and 250 sedans are completely redesigned for 2014, the sport model, the IS F, carries on with last year's model. The IS250 and IS350 exterior styling is much more aggressive than that of the outgoing models, with a pinched, angular grille and rocker panels that flow seamlessly up and into the rear wheel arches. While the IS F still carries over the 2013 model, the IS 250 and 350 ride on an all-new, slightly longer chassis and is available in either rear- or all-wheel drive and powerplants remain unchanged: The IS250 soldiers on with its 204-hp 2.5L V6, while the IS350 remains with its 306-hp 3.5L V6. The previous 6-speed automatic transmission carries over as well, though rear-wheel-drive IS350s now come equipped with an 8-speed direct-shift automatic. The 6-speed manual transmission has been discontinued. Underneath, front suspension components carry over as well, though a new multi-link rear suspension has been sourced from the GS sedan, along with the power steering system. Inside, the IS sedan benefits from more space, including nearly an inch more front legroom, and 1.6 inches in the rear. A 60/40 split-fold rear seatback is new this year. Other interior features have been revamped as well, with a nod to the excellent LFA supercar, including the center stack, which now boasts a 7-inch screen and a host of touch-sensitive capacitive switches. Lexus claims that more than $1,400 in previously optional equipment has been made standard on the 2014 IS. The 2014 IS F gets a standard carbon fiber spoiler and new LED fog lamps for 2014. Pricing for the IS250 starts at $35,950, while the IS350 starts at $39,465. The IS F starts at $63,350.

The F sport package takes cues from the ultra-high performance IS F and integrates them into the more restrained IS models. The F sport package includes sport tuned suspension, 18-inch wheels with dark superchrome finish, heated and ventilated front seats, a leather interior, unique badging and a front chin spoiler. 2013 Lexus IS models with navigation also get a one year subscription to Enform 2.0 and App suite, bringing significant updates to the interior entertainment system on the IS. Bluetooth and HD radio are also both available and newly updated for 2013.

In the 250 and 350 sedan and convertibles, the coin holder has been discontinued, and Smokey Graphite Mica and Glacier Frost Mica have been replaced as exterior colors by Nebula Gray Pearl and Fire Agate Pearl. The performance-based IS F gets wider wheels and tires, along with new shock absorbers, a new seating color scheme and the same changes found elsewhere in the lineup.

For 2011, the Lexus IS sedan lineup especially takes a step toward a sportier image and more performance potential. A new IS 350 AWD (all-wheel drive) model is added to the IS sedan lineup. There's also a new F Sport Package available on rear-wheel-drive IS 250 and IS 350 models, which adds some of the appearance upgrades, as well as a sport suspension and sportier steering tuning. A special new Ultrasonic Blue color is available with the package. The Lexus IS 250 and IS 350 sedans get a new black-metallic trim inside, as well as a new headlight and taillight design. Also new this year, sedans get newly designed 17-inch alloy wheels and optional 18-inchers. LED running lamps are also new to the lineup this year. They're included in all IS 350 and IS-F sedans but optional on IS 250 sedans and all IS C convertibles.

Though it looks as if the sedan was merely chopped and shortened to create the convertible, in truth, the only exterior panel they share is the hood. They do share engine and transmission choices, and loads of luxury.

There are however a few minor interior revisions for 2009, including a new instrument panel design and a new Piano Black finish on navigation-equipped vehicles. A two-tone Terra Cotta and black interior scheme is newly available.

It is the big, bad brother of the quite competent IS 250 and 350. The "F" in IS F means many things, among them a 5.0L V8 making 416 horsepower and 371 lb-ft of torque. It also means an advanced eight-speed automatic transmission with paddle shifters, a sport-tuned suspension, muscular exterior bulges, a rear spoiler, and an aggressive fascia. From the back, there's no mistaking the purpose of the stacked dual exhausts on either side. The IS F carries a $56,000 price tag.
